Understanding the Tech: Mesh Coils and Airflow
Both the Pulse X and the IGET BAR PRO utilise advanced mesh coil technology. Mesh coils provide a larger surface area for the e-liquid to heat up, which generally results in better flavour reproduction and more consistent vapour production. In the Pulse X, the dual mesh system is what enables the 'Pulse Mode', boosting the vapour volume significantly. The IGET BAR PRO uses its mesh coil to maintain a tight, satisfying MTL draw that mimics the sensation of traditional smoking, making it a popular choice for those switching for health-conscious reasons.

Why does the IGET BAR PRO have a larger battery if it has fewer puffs? Because the IGET BAR PRO is not rechargeable, it must carry enough charge to vaporise all the e-liquid inside from the moment you open the box. The Pulse X can afford a smaller battery because you can recharge it multiple times.
